Discussing the Floating Offshore Wind Developments in the Celtic Sea

In this in-depth discussion exclusive to Green Economy Wales, Preseli Pembrokeshire's Conservative MP Stephen Crabb, also the chair of The Welsh Affairs Committee, opened up about the strides being made in the Celtic Sea.

He talked about challenges linked to consenting, grid issues and port infrastructure complications, along with sharing his aspirations for what lies ahead.

 

 

About Stephen Crabb

Stephen Crabb is a politician who has served as the Member of Parliament (MP) for Preseli Pembrokeshire since 2005 and Chairman of the Welsh Affairs Select Committee since 2020. A member of the Welsh Conservatives, he served as Secretary of State for Work and Pensions from March to July 2016 under Prime Minister David Cameron. Crabb had previously been appointed a Government whip,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State for Wales (2012–2014) and Secretary of State for Wales (2014–2016) under Cameron.
